According to this document that is supposedly from a game retailer the Rockstar Games’ upcoming All-Star is coming to a DS near you for some hardcore stylus action. I honestly have no idea what they are thinking bringing such a game to that handheld, but if Rockstar is at all involved in the port it should remain as epic as you remember the games.

gta_iv_details

The game is also coming to the Xbox 360 and PS3 on April 29th, a bit earlier than the DS version. They are also adding a new feature in the game making it possible to tag songs in-game for download from the Amazon music store when you are done playing.

The game will sync up with your Rockstar Online Social Club account and allow you to download the songs you’ve flagged. The sheet lists the DS release of this game as the fifteenth day of the sixth month of the two-thousand and eighth year, so, it’s a bit of a wait, until then I’d recommend grabbing it for your PS3 or Xbox 360 at the end of next month.
